UK moves to criminalise gender and sexuality conversion therapies

LONDON, June 25 – Britain on Thursday set out plans to criminalise abusive and harmful therapies intended to change a person’s sexual orientation or gender identity.

• Government publishes draft Conversion Practices Bill for England and Wales, banning so-called ‘conversion therapies’.

• Offenders carrying out such practices could face an unlimited fine and/or up to five years in prison.
